Adecco US, Inc. Material Handler in Cary, North Carolina
Partnerships between Adecco and our local Customers always give great benefits! While working as a Material Handler for Adecco at our local Customer in Cary, NC, you will earn $20.43/hr and receive a weekly paycheck.
Primary responsibilities include:
· Transport, stock, and maintain raw materials and finished goods throughout the manufacturing plant
· Support shipping and receiving operations by staging materials production-ready and organizing inventory on and off racks
· Follow all plant safety procedures and company safety manuals while moving materials efficiently
· Perform daily equipment cleaning, routine maintenance, labeling of critical items, and assist with machine set-up and turning operations
